About
Mr Samuel Donald is a Paediatric Occupational Therapist at Shine Child Development Centre, Dubai, with over eight years of experience supporting children with diverse developmental and sensory needs. He holds a Bachelor’s degree in Occupational Therapy from SRM Institute of Science and Technology (2017) and has been a member of the American Occupational Therapy Association (AOTA) since 2023.
Mr Donald’s clinical expertise includes the assessment and intervention of children with developmental delays, sensory processing difficulties,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D),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D), and emotional regulation challenges. Prior to his current role, he served as Lead Paediatric Occupational Therapist at The Speech Clinic, Dubai, where he developed and implemented tailored therapeutic programmes to support functional independence and participation.
His therapeutic approach integrates structured observation and sensory-based strategies, occasionally incorporating natural calming stimuli, such as his reef tank, to promote focus, self-regulation, and mindfulness during therapy.
Beyond clinical practice, Mr Donald is an active reef keeper and wildlife photographer. His interest in maintaining balanced marine ecosystems parallels his work with children, both requiring patience, attention, and a deep understanding of how environments influence growth and development.
